Wholesome automated transmission fluid (ATF) sometimes seems vivid pink and translucent. This vibrant shade signifies the fluid is contemporary and successfully performing its lubricating and cooling capabilities. Because the fluid ages and degrades, it might darken to a reddish-brown or perhaps a darkish, opaque brown. A burnt scent usually accompanies this shade change, indicating extreme degradation and potential injury to the transmission.
Sustaining the right shade and situation of ATF is vital for the longevity and correct operation of an automated transmission. Clear, vivid pink fluid ensures satisfactory lubrication and cooling, stopping friction and overheating that may result in expensive repairs or full transmission failure. Traditionally, ATF formulations different considerably, making shade a much less dependable indicator. Fashionable fluids, nonetheless, adhere to stricter requirements, permitting shade to function a helpful visible diagnostic device.
Additional investigation of fluid look includes checking for contaminants like metallic shavings or a milky consistency, indicating potential coolant leaks. Common fluid checks, together with scheduled upkeep as really helpful by the automobile producer, are important for optimum transmission efficiency and lifespan.

4. No Burnt Odor
The absence of a burnt scent is a vital indicator of wholesome automated transmission fluid (ATF) and instantly correlates with its anticipated shade and situation. Contemporary, correctly functioning ATF ought to have a barely candy odor, or no discernible scent in any respect. A burnt odor, usually accompanying a darkened shade shift from vivid pink to brown or black, signifies extreme degradation and potential injury throughout the transmission. This odor arises from the overheating and breakdown of the fluid itself, usually attributable to extreme friction or slippage throughout the transmission’s elements.
A number of components contribute to a burnt ATF scent. Slipping or worn clutches generate important friction and warmth, resulting in fluid breakdown and the attribute burnt odor. Equally, a low fluid degree may cause overheating and produce the identical consequence. Blocked fluid passages throughout the transmission additionally limit move, resulting in localized overheating and fluid degradation, detectable by the burnt scent. In every of those circumstances, the burnt scent accompanies a change in fluid shade, serving as a readily obvious warning signal.
Detecting a burnt scent requires cautious statement throughout a transmission fluid test. After warming the transmission, take away the dipstick and assess the fluid’s shade and scent. If a burnt odor is current, additional investigation by a professional mechanic is essential. Ignoring this warning signal can result in important and expensive transmission injury. The burnt scent, together with the related shade change, gives precious diagnostic info and highlights the significance of standard fluid checks and well timed upkeep to stop extreme transmission issues.

7. Indicators Correct Operate
The looks of automated transmission fluid (ATF) gives essential visible cues concerning transmission well being and performance. “Indicators correct operate” instantly pertains to the anticipated shade and readability of the fluid, providing a readily accessible diagnostic indicator. Understanding this connection permits for proactive upkeep and well timed identification of potential points.
-
Lubrication and Cooling
Wholesome ATF, sometimes vivid pink and translucent, successfully lubricates the intricate shifting elements throughout the transmission, minimizing friction and put on. This lubrication, coupled with the fluid’s cooling properties, ensures optimum working temperatures and prevents overheating. A darkened or contaminated fluid, nonetheless, loses these vital properties, jeopardizing transmission operate and longevity.
-
Hydraulic Energy Transmission
ATF transmits hydraulic energy to have interaction and disengage gears, facilitating easy shifting and energy supply. Clear, correctly conditioned fluid maintains the required hydraulic stress for optimum efficiency. Conversely, degraded or contaminated fluid can compromise hydraulic integrity, leading to sluggish shifting, delayed engagement, and even full transmission failure.
-
Friction Modification
ATF incorporates particular components that modify friction throughout the transmission’s clutches and bands, making certain easy engagement and stopping slippage. The fluid’s shade and readability replicate the situation of those components. A darkened or contaminated fluid might point out depleted components, resulting in elevated friction, slippage, and accelerated put on of clutch elements.
-
Corrosion Prevention
Wholesome ATF protects inner transmission elements from corrosion, extending their lifespan. The fluid’s chemical composition consists of corrosion inhibitors that safeguard metallic elements from oxidation and degradation. Because the fluid degrades, its shade modifications, usually in direction of brown hues, signaling a lack of these protecting properties and elevated susceptibility to corrosion.
In abstract, the colour and readability of ATF instantly correlate with correct transmission operate. A vivid pink, translucent fluid signifies the presence of important properties for lubrication, cooling, hydraulic energy transmission, friction modification, and corrosion prevention. Deviation from this normal signifies potential points that warrant additional investigation and potential corrective motion to keep up optimum transmission efficiency and longevity.

Suggestions for Evaluating Transmission Fluid
Sustaining correct transmission fluid situation is essential for automobile longevity and efficiency. The following pointers present steering on evaluating transmission fluid based mostly on its shade and different visible indicators.
Tip 1: Common Checks are Important
Transmission fluid needs to be checked frequently, ideally throughout routine upkeep or each 30,000 to 60,000 miles. Frequent checks permit for early detection of potential points earlier than they escalate.
Tip 2: Heat the Transmission
Earlier than checking, make sure the transmission is warmed up by operating the engine for a couple of minutes. This permits the fluid to flow into and gives a extra correct illustration of its situation.
Tip 3: Use the Dipstick
Find the transmission dipstick, sometimes marked with a vivid deal with, and take away it. Wipe the dipstick clear with a lint-free material and reinsert it absolutely. Take away it once more to look at the fluid.
Tip 4: Observe Shade and Readability
Wholesome fluid seems vivid pink and translucent. Darker hues, reminiscent of brown or black, point out degradation. Cloudiness or the presence of particles suggests contamination.
Tip 5: Notice the Odor
Contemporary fluid has a barely candy or no discernible odor. A burnt scent signifies overheating and extreme degradation.
Tip 6: Seek the advice of a Skilled
If any uncertainty exists concerning fluid shade, scent, or the presence of particles, seek the advice of a professional mechanic. Skilled evaluation ensures correct analysis and applicable motion.
Tip 7: Doc Findings
Protecting a document of transmission fluid checks, together with shade observations, helps monitor modifications over time and aids in preventative upkeep.
